Scream reboot have been giving cast members different versions of the film’s script.The new film, set to be the first in the franchise since the death of Wes Craven, recently finished filming and is due for release in 2022.“I think [there are] two things to remember for us,” producer William Sherak told CinemaBlend. “One is there are multiple versions of the draft out there and most of the cast don’t know if they have the right version or not.”He added: “So we’ve been playing that game with them as well.
And the fun of a Scream movie is that everyone is guilty until proven innocent, not the other way around. So the goal is to keep that going for as long as possible and have fun with it.”Scream will be directed by Ready Or Not filmmakers.
